Bagikan melalui


Dictionary<TKey,TValue>.ContainsValue(TValue) Metode

Definisi

Menentukan apakah Dictionary<TKey,TValue> berisi nilai tertentu.

public:
 bool ContainsValue(TValue value);
public bool ContainsValue (TValue value);
member this.ContainsValue : 'Value -> bool
Public Function ContainsValue (value As TValue) As Boolean

Parameter

value
TValue

Nilai untuk ditemukan di Dictionary<TKey,TValue>. Nilainya bisa null untuk jenis referensi.

Mengembalikan

trueDictionary<TKey,TValue> jika berisi elemen dengan nilai yang ditentukan; jika tidak, false.

Keterangan

Metode ini menentukan kesetaraan menggunakan perbandingan EqualityComparer<T>.Default kesetaraan default untuk TValue, jenis nilai dalam kamus.

Metode ini melakukan pencarian linier; oleh karena itu, waktu eksekusi rata-rata sebanding dengan Count. Artinya, metode ini adalah operasi O(n), di mana n adalah Count.

Berlaku untuk

Lihat juga